Rotational Graduate Scheme
An exciting opportunity has arisen at Colchester Global Investors for a Graduate Trainee to join the Company, on an 18-month rotational program. The program is designed to give the candidate a broad overview of the various roles and responsibilities involved in managing assets for institutional clients in the global sovereign bond and currency asset class. The program will involve rotations around the dealing, risk and investment management departments, with the majority of the program being spent within the investment management department.

The Role
Investment Management
- Learning about ongoing portfolio maintenance and review, involving traditional portfolio management, monitoring of portfolio’s and ensuring allocations, exposures and risk are correct.
- Supporting the investment managers where necessary on process, country or adhoc requests.
- Portfolio optimisation, construction and implementation.
- Beginning fundamental investment research, encompassing macro sovereign balance sheet analysis and inflation forecasting, ongoing country monitoring and debt sustainability analysis.
Dealing
- Understanding the integral role the dealing team plays in execution, portfolio management and administration, and guideline adherence.
- Learning best execution practices, market conventions and instruments.
- Working in conjunction with other teams on projects involving trade data validation and analysis, trade automation and looking to further develop trade workflows.
- Liaising with the Investment Management, Risk and the Compliance teams with regard to matters such as Portfolio exposures and daily guideline reports.
Risk
- Learning about the processes and systems that present risk management information on portfolios.
- Gaining an understanding of the risk metrics, tolerances, and their implications for portfolio management.
- Assisting in testing new analytical software and tools to ensure compliance with user requirements and specifications.
- Supporting the investment managers in portfolio analysis, or marketing and client servicing with client queries.
